    • While waiting for parts I have been working on installing the AC compressor, new accumulator, and orifice tube. Also changed out the high side ball valve (original). The orifice tube that was in there wasn't too bad. Slightly dirty, a little bit of junk, but not blocked. Glad I changed it out.   The accumulator, which should have been a 5 minute job, may have just burned $50. Put some PAG in it, wrote the date and mileage on the side, fresh o-rings and gooey'd up the threads and rings with Nylog. Got everything connected and snugged and was going to vacuum down the system, and....   My manifold gauge won't fit on the port. It's not an R12 service port. It LOOKS like an R134 service port but the diameter is a hair too large. There's a sticker on the accumulator that says it's designed to be used with R12 and R134a systems only. So it's not R1234yf. Even if I reduced the diameter slightly with a file, the shoulder on the port is too large so the quick-connect valve won't lock on. I'm stumped. It's going back, and 50/50 on if they'll give me a refund.   Also, I did a fuel pressure test.... Key on, the gauge spikes to about 60psi and quickly bleeds off, like 2psi per second. The fuel isn't going into the plenum, no smell, starts fine, so I'm guessing there's a bad check valve in the pump and the fuel is just draining back into the tank. oh, hell. But, it shouldn't be a problem, pump primes just fine and the truck starts right up. It just means I can't really ever use fuel pressure to verify a leak at the injector or intake.

    • This can be done.  It is not cheap and requires an instrument cluster swap with custom programming, new steering wheel with the controls on it, and a special jumper harness.   The cluster upgrade - 12.3” Digital Cluster Upgrade – 2022.5–2026 Silverado / Sierra (T1 Refresh Pickup) - WAMS   The wheel upgrade - Steering Wheel Upgrade Kit – 2022.5–2026 Silverado / Sierra (T1 Refresh Pickup) - WAMS   The column harness upgrade - 2019 - 2026 Silverado / Sierra: Steering Wheel LIN Bus Harness - Harness Dr. - DIY Done Right     The problem with doing all of this?  You pretty much can't have any programming done to your truck that involves the cluster ever again.  The dealer won't be able to program the cluster as GM's system will only pull data for the cluster the truck came with.  So it would be advised also to turn off over the air updates.   TLDR;  Should have bought an LT double cab?  You'd have a power seat, the wheel controls, the cluster, all things that you've been seeking in your various posts so far about your new WT regular cab.
